3) “Cookie”

Cookies are bits of text that are stored on your browser through the website you visit. Websites use cookies to store information about your browsing, your preferences or to handle l ’ access to areas reserved to you. The operators of websites and individuals who through the same sites install them can access only the cookies that are stored on your browser. The http site://rometransfertour.com uses the following cookies technicians:

WordPress _[hash] – (When your browsing session) – user authentication details

WP-settings-[UID] (duration 1 year) – stores the user's usage settings

WP-settings-time-[UID] – (duration 1 year) – stores the settings using the user logged in identified

PHPSESSID – (When your browsing session) – Generates the session name in use

wordpress_logged_in _[hash] – (When your browsing session) – refers to the fact that the user is logged in to the local administrative area access

wordpress_test_cookie – (When your browsing session) – Test of how cookies work
